Market Overview and Definition
The global Black Fungus Extract market size was valued at approximately USD 1.2 billion in 2025 and is projected to reach USD 2.3 billion by 2035, growing at a CAGR of 6.3% during the forecast period. The Black Fungus Extract market, primarily healthcare and consumer demand-driven, encompasses the extraction and commercialization of nutrients and medicinal compounds from black fungi, also known as Auricularia auricula or wood ear mushrooms. The market finds its utility across dietary supplements, pharmaceuticals, cosmetics, and functional foods owing to its antioxidant, anti-inflammatory, and immune-boosting properties.

Technology, Innovation, and Future Transformation
Current technological evolution in the Black Fungus Extract market is marked by sophisticated extraction techniques such as supercritical CO2 extraction, which enhances yield and purity. The innovation pipeline includes significant R&D investments into biotechnology to improve extract potency and stability.
Digital transformation trends, including AI and automation, are revolutionizing production efficiency and quality control. These advancements impact market competition by facilitating cost-effective production and enabling the creation of niche, high-value formulations.
Value Chain, Supply Chain, Cost, and Profitability Analysis
The upstream ecosystem involves raw material procurement primarily from Asia-Pacific regions, with a focus on sustainable cultivation practices. Midstream processes are characterized by highly automated extraction facilities that optimize capacity utilization.
Downstream, the distribution network heavily relies on specialty health retailers and online platforms. The profitability landscape indicates healthy margins influenced by consumer willingness to pay premium prices for quality, however, cost structure challenges remain due to volatile raw material pricing and supply chain risks.
